The Hambantota port has been run by the Chinese since 2017, when they took it on a 99-year lease for $1.12 billion, less than the $1.4 billion Sri Lanka paid a Chinese firm to build it.

India has provided more help to Sri Lanka this year than any other nation. But it fears China will use the Hambantota port near the main Asia-Europe shipping route as a military base.
